  • Global Hydrolical Cycle
    • Explains the distribution of water as it moves as either a liquid solid or gas between the ocean, the atmosphere and the land
    • Total amount of water in the cycle is always the same as no water is added or lost
    • This is an example of a closed system
    • Ten components
      • Evaporation - when water is heated by the sun and rises into the sky as water vapour
      • Condensation - when water vapour is cooled and turns into water droplets to form clouds
      • Precipitation - all water released from clouds such as rain, hail, sleet and snow
      • Interception - when trees or man made objects get in the way of rain reaching the ground surface
      • Infiltration - when water soaks into the soil
      • Percolation - the downward movement of water from the soil into rock
      • Surface run off - water flowing across the surface of the land, whether in a channel or over the land
      • Through flow - when water travels through the soil towards a river or the sea
      • Transpiration - when moisture from plants and leaves is lost to the atmosphere
      • Ground water flow - the movement of water through rocks
